New Stadium Already Being Discussed?
CodeMonkey replied to BRAWNDO's topic in The Stadium Wall Archives
There is much more to hosting a SB than a new stadium, dome or no dome. There are requirements for example for numbers of hotel rooms that I can't imagine Buffalo would come anywhere near. Plus is the NFL going to put it's showcase event in Buffalo NY? Stadium or no stadium, a SB in Buffalo does not seem even remotely possible to me. -
